By the end of kindergarten students will be able to: engage in exploration and imaginative play with materials. through experimentation, build skills in various media and approaches to art making. …

Malaguzzi and Musatti (1996), Pelo (2007) believe that self-portraiture is deeply connected to children’s identity perceptions … stories children tell in their portraits. A self-portrait is an intimate, bold declaration of identity. In her self-portrait, a child offers herself as both subject and artist.

Recognize and write numbers (anywhere from 0-10 to 0-30) Name ordinal numbers first through tenth. Show sequencing to 20. Demonstrate 1 to 1 correspondence to 20 by pointing to each object as it is counted. Count to 10 by 2’s. Count to 100 by 1’s, 5’s, and 10’s.
